What is IRS 1095-B?

IRS 1095-B is a tax form that provides information about health coverage provided to individuals. The form is used by insurers or employers to report the minimum essential coverage that was offered during the year. It ensures compliance with the Affordable Care Act (ACA).

Who needs the form?

Individuals who had health coverage through a government program, an employer, or a private insurer during the tax year need IRS 1095-B. Additionally, self-employed individuals or those who purchase their own coverage should check for this form to report their insurance status accurately.

Components of the form

IRS 1095-B consists of several key elements, including the name and address of the coverage provider, the names of covered individuals, their dates of coverage, and the contact details of the issuer. Each section provides essential information needed for tax compliance and reporting.

What information do you need when you file the form?

When filing IRS 1095-B, gather the following information: issuer’s name and EIN, the name and address of all covered individuals, their Social Security numbers, and the months during which they were covered. Ensure all information is accurate to avoid delays or penalties.

What is the purpose of this form?

The purpose of IRS 1095-B is to inform the IRS and covered individuals about the health insurance coverage they had throughout the tax year. This is important for determining if individuals meet the ACA requirement for health coverage, which can affect their tax returns and any applicable penalties.

What are the penalties for not issuing the form?

Failure to issue IRS 1095-B can lead to penalties for the issuer. The IRS may impose fines for each form not filed, which can accumulate based on the time it takes to submit the correct documentation. Additionally, individuals may also face issues during tax filing without proper documentation of coverage.
